Anubis House was abuzz with activity as the residents secretly prepared for K.T.'s upcoming birthday. The 12th year students were determined to make their newest housemate's special day the best one ever! Eddie, and Joy after hearing about the kidnapping, had barely let the American girl out their sights in the wake of the attack. Eddie's mind spun with dark thoughts, and no matter how much Joy and K.T. assured him that the girl's capture wasn't his fault, Eddie couldn't help but feel responsible. He was the Osirian afterall, what good was it to have superpowers if he couldn't keep his best (American) friend safe?
Such thoughts always led to him circling back to the conversation with Alana. The girl had messaged him that her Uncle Pedro was so excited to meet him and was looking forward to helping him learn more about his duty as the Osirian. While most of Eddie was comforted by this news, there was a little tiny annoying piece of his mind that was screaming that this was an awful idea. That obnoxious little voice sounded a lot like his mom, warning him about stranger danger and how his trusting heart would get him in trouble one day. Eddie stomped that part of his mind down into submission. That voice was wrong, Alana was great and he was lucky to have met someone who knew about his Osiran abilities and was willing to help. It was more than his own father was willing to do! So ignoring that cautious voice, Eddie replied to Alana letting her know that he was in and looking forward to working with her uncle.

Elsewhere in the house, Nina was having similar dark thoughts to her counterpart. Ever since she had taken the elixir it was as if all her senses had become sharper. The echoes of the house called out to her constantly warning her of the danger that she and her friends were trapped in. Despite the power and security that the elixir had provided her, Nina couldn't help but still feel like a rabbit caught in a snare, the claws of the cage clamped deep in her skin. Nina was tired of being scared she NEEDED to do more, to be able to protect herself and her friends. It wasn't enough to simply be on the same level as the Society mortality wise, Nina needed to be able to destroy them. To crush them and make them pay for the lives they had taken, the trauma they had imparted upon the club, the fear that haunted her every waking moment.
Flipping through one of Lousia's many journals, Nina noticed the many mentions of the spirit realm and the power it held. A couple rituals the woman reported caught Nina's eye. Unfortunately without Louisa or Sarah's help, Nina wouldn't be able to put them into practice. What she wouldn't give to have one of their ghosts hanging around… wait!
"Amneris" called Nina as she stroked the hair pieces Mr. Englavista had given her.
It only took a couple moments before Nina's room was filled with the familiar scent of lavender that always accompanied her ghostly ancestor. While the smell might have once inspired fear, now only sent a shock of excitement down her spine.
"Chosen One! What can I do for you, my descendant?" asked the beautiful spirit, her dark hair cascading down her back in a silent waterfall.
"I was reading Louisa's journals and she keeps making references to spirit rituals. They seem like they would be useful in my game against the Society. Would you be willing to teach me a few spells? I remember how powerful you were when you saved us from the Sacrifice last month" complimented Nina, hoping to trick the spirit into helping her.
If the woman had any blood, Nina was sure she would have blushed "Oh that was child's play. I told you then, Nina, that you could do the same with a little training. I would gladly take you on as my protege, it is your right as a Chosen One after all!".
"Awesome! Let's start with this one!" grinned Nina, pointing to a particularly interesting blood ritual of Louisa's.
A twisted grin spread itself across the undead priestess' face as she read over the ingredient list, "~Oh. This will be fun!~"

Joy and Eddie had debated for weeks what the best 18th birthday party for K.T. would be, before settling on a glow in the dark paint night located in the basement art room of the school. K.T. loved quirky events and a glow in the dark party seemed like the perfect plan. Joy had cornered Kara's photography teacher after class one day and convinced the teacher to let them borrow the room for the party. The pair instructed all of the guests to wear white clothes that they didn't mind getting stained to the event and bought tons of non-toxic glow in the dark paint.
Pinning back her hair in two tight braids, Joy brushed down her white tennis skirt and crop top. She double checked that her white tennis shoes were tied and grinned when she spotted the pink, purple and blue anklet her girlfriend had made and gifted her that weekend. Joy had traded her a less skillfully made pink, orange, red and white anklet. K.T. had kindly gushed over Joy's handiwork despite its simplicity.
"It doesn't matter how complicated it is JJ, what matters is that you took the time to make this for me! I adore it, will you tie it on me?" asked the girl, rolling up her jeans excitedly. Joy had happily fastened the gift around her girlfriend's ankle.
A knock on the door jolted Joy out of her musings "Come in!" she called happily.
"Hey JJ, you ready to party!?" cheered Eddie dancing into the room.
"You know it! This is going to be the best party we've ever thrown"
"Damn straight! Kara's mind is going to be utterly blown!" agreed Eddie, leading Joy out of the room and off to the celebration.
